Amazon.com Product Description The Porter-Cable gravity feed detail spray gun is ideal for customized jobs and restoration. Spraying lacquer, enamels, stain, primers and urethane, it's the perfect size for small, customized jobs or touch-up work versus refinishing the entire piece. With a maximum operating pressure of 60 psi, this unit features separate fluid and air controls, which allow for fine adjustment to obtain the perfect finish. The lightweight, durable die-cast alloy gun body and small plastic cup enable this unit to get into tight areas larger guns could not reach. It comes with a 2-year limited warranty.

Easy Sprayer August 14, 2005 Richard (Austin, TX USA) 15 out of 15 found this review helpful
This sprayer works great and works well with my small pancake compressor. It is easy to clean. I use it with polyurethanes and cleanup up with mineral spirits by rinsing the cup and spraying the spirits through the unit into a rag which I then use to wipe off any overspray on the metal and the outside of cup.
